zoukankan      html  css  js  c++  java
  • [图片问答]LODOP字体设置方法

    字体设置方法:
    一、整体设置(针对文本项),打印初始化后、增加打印项之前调用本函数
    LODOP.SET_PRINT_STYLE("FontSize",11);
    二、单个打印项(针对文本项)进行字体设置,例如:
    LODOP.SET_PRINT_STYLEA(3,"FontName","隶书");
    设置第3个内容项的字体为隶书。
    LODOP.SET_PRINT_STYLEA(3,"FontSize",15);
    设置第3个内容项字体为15号字体
    单独设置某个打印项的字体,可以参考样例3。
    一、二、是对所有内容字体的设置,只对文本项起作用,超文本不起作用。css样式参见样例10.
    另外:超文本方式输出字体时,此时最好用pt这个单位设置字体大小,不要用px,否则会受打印分辨率影响。px是相对计量单位,显示屏幕上12点和打印机上的12点可能不一样大。但都用9pt就差不多大了,9pt在打印机上或许是11px或12px。套打最好不要用htm语句,要用add_print_text语句。不设置就会被浏览器引擎设置为默认字体,默认字体大小是9号字体。

    字体设置方法图片: 

    LODOP可以打印某种字体吗
    方法1:
    进入打印设计,添加一个纯文本打印项,选中查看下打印设计里的字体。
    是本机windows操作系统安装的字体,如果获取到了,安装过了可以用,如果没有需要安装下字体。

    进入打印设计,选中纯文本打印项,上方的字体下拉列表可以看到当前安装的字体。

    方法2:
    查看本机操作系统安装的字体库是否有该字体。

    操作系统字体库打印设计下拉列表字体的图示,可查看本博客相关博文LODOP打印安装到win的特殊字体

  • 相关阅读:
    安卓开发_求好评功能
    安卓开发_深入理解Content Provider
    安卓开发_数据存储技术_sqlite
    安卓开发_慕课网_Fragment实现Tab(App主界面)
    安卓开发_数据存储技术_外部存储
    Go语言基础之数组
    Go语言基础之结构体
    Go操作MySQL
    Go语言基础之文件操作
    Go第三方日志库logrus
  • 原文地址:https://www.cnblogs.com/huaxie/p/11840694.html
Copyright © 2011-2022 走看看